Yes, helical piers can support structural loads comparable to traditional concrete foundations, though their specific capacities differ based on the application.
For typical residential projects, helical pier capacities generally range from 10 to 150 kips (or 50–200 kN) per pier. In comparison, traditional concrete footings typically support 150–500 kN per support point.
While concrete foundations may offer higher absolute bearing capacities in stable soil, helical piers provide several distinct advantages:
- Performance in Challenging Soils: Helical piers are often superior in expansive clay, loose sand, or areas with high water tables because they extend deep into stable soil strata.
- Real-Time Verification: Unlike concrete, which requires curing time and quality control tests, the load capacity of a helical pier is verified in real-time during installation using torque monitoring.
- Efficiency and Cost: Helical piers typically cost 30% to 50% less than concrete foundations ($1,500–$3,000 vs. $2,500–$5,000 per point) and do not require the 3–7 day curing period associated with concrete.
Ultimately, a structural engineer determines the required capacity by integrating soil reports and building codes to ensure the chosen system safely supports the structure’s lifespan.
